Who's On First API Documentation

Base URL

http://localhost:2000

Overview

The Who's On First API provides geocoding services to resolve geographic coordinates into administrative hierarchies using the Who's On First (WOF) gazetteer dataset. The API currently contains 258,937 places across the United States.

Interactive Documentation

FastAPI provides interactive API documentation:


Authentication

All /api/v1/* endpoints require a Bearer token in the Authorization header:

curl -H "Authorization: Bearer wof_<your-token>" \
  "http://localhost:2000/api/v1/hierarchy?lat=37.7749&lon=-122.4194"

Tokens are issued via the admin page at /admin (HTTP Basic auth, configured with ADMIN_USERNAME / ADMIN_PASSWORD env vars). The admin page lists all tokens with usage counts and lets you create or revoke tokens. A token's plaintext value is shown only once at creation time — only its sha256 hash is stored.

The /health and / endpoints remain public.

Auth failures return 401 Unauthorized with WWW-Authenticate: Bearer.


Endpoints

1. Get Geographic Hierarchy by Coordinates

Resolve latitude/longitude coordinates to their corresponding administrative hierarchy.

Endpoint: GET /api/v1/hierarchy

Parameters:

Parameter Type Required Description
lat float Yes Latitude (-90 to 90)
lon float Yes Longitude (-180 to 180)

Response Schema:

{
  "continent": {
    "id": integer,
    "name": "string",
    "placetype": "string"
  } | null,
  "country": { ... } | null,
  "region": { ... } | null,
  "county": { ... } | null,
  "locality": { ... } | null,
  "neighbourhood": { ... } | null
}

Example Request:

# San Francisco, CA
curl "http://localhost:2000/api/v1/hierarchy?lat=37.7749&lon=-122.4194"

# New York City
curl "http://localhost:2000/api/v1/hierarchy?lat=40.7128&lon=-74.0060"

# Vinton, OH
curl "http://localhost:2000/api/v1/hierarchy?lat=38.977570&lon=-82.337409"

Example Response (San Francisco):

{
  "continent": null,
  "country": null,
  "region": null,
  "county": null,
  "locality": {
    "id": 85922583,
    "name": "San Francisco",
    "placetype": "locality"
  },
  "neighbourhood": null
}

HTTP Status Codes:

  • 200 OK - Success
  • 400 Bad Request - Invalid coordinates
  • 500 Internal Server Error - Server error
  • 503 Service Unavailable - Database unavailable

2. Get Place by ID

Retrieve detailed information about a specific Who's On First place by its ID.

Endpoint: GET /api/v1/place/{wof_id}

Parameters:

Parameter Type Required Description
wof_id integer Yes Who's On First place ID

Response Schema:

{
  "id": integer,
  "name": "string",
  "placetype": "string",
  "parent_id": integer | null,
  "properties": {
    // Full WOF properties including:
    // - Hierarchy information
    // - Geometric data (bbox, centroid)
    // - Names in multiple languages
    // - Population statistics
    // - External concordances (Wikidata, GeoNames, etc.)
    // - And much more...
  }
}

Example Request:

# Get San Francisco
curl "http://localhost:2000/api/v1/place/85922583"

# Get Alaska Congressional District
curl "http://localhost:2000/api/v1/place/1108737357"

# Get Vinton, OH
curl "http://localhost:2000/api/v1/place/101711873"

Example Response (Vinton, OH - truncated):

{
  "id": 101711873,
  "name": "Vinton",
  "placetype": "locality",
  "parent_id": 404524595,
  "properties": {
    "wof:id": 101711873,
    "wof:name": "Vinton",
    "wof:placetype": "locality",
    "wof:country": "US",
    "wof:hierarchy": [
      {
        "continent_id": 102191575,
        "country_id": 85633793,
        "region_id": 85688485,
        "county_id": 102083675,
        "localadmin_id": 404524595,
        "locality_id": 101711873
      }
    ],
    "wof:parent_id": 404524595,
    "wof:population": 222,
    "geom:latitude": 38.97757,
    "geom:longitude": -82.337409,
    "geom:bbox": "-82.350061,38.969332,-82.326371,38.98621",
    "iso:country": "US",
    "lbl:latitude": 38.977868,
    "lbl:longitude": -82.337402,
    "name:eng_x_preferred": ["Vinton"],
    "qs:a0": "United States",
    "qs:a1": "*Ohio",
    "wof:concordances": {
      "gn:id": 4527247,
      "wd:id": "Q2186359",
      "uscensus:geoid": "3980178"
    }
  }
}

HTTP Status Codes:

  • 200 OK - Success
  • 404 Not Found - Place ID not found
  • 500 Internal Server Error - Server error
  • 503 Service Unavailable - Database unavailable

Data Coverage

Place Types Available

The database contains the following place types for the United States:

Place Type Count Description
Locality 179,570 Cities, towns, villages
Neighbourhood 40,263 Neighborhoods and districts
Localadmin 19,769 Townships, local administrative areas
Campus 8,073 University campuses, facilities
Constituency 7,194 Congressional & state legislative districts
County 3,143 County boundaries
Microhood 263 Micro-neighborhoods
Marketarea 210 Designated market areas
Macrohood 24 Macro-neighborhoods
Borough 4 NYC boroughs and similar

Geographic Coverage

  • Region: United States
  • Total Places: 258,937
  • Data Source: Who's On First (WOF) via geocode.earth
  • Last Updated: 2024

Database Schema

Main Table: whosonfirst

Column Type Description
id BIGINT WOF place ID (primary key)
parent_id BIGINT Parent place ID
name TEXT Place name
placetype VARCHAR(50) Type of place
country_code VARCHAR(2) ISO country code
properties JSONB Full WOF properties
geom GEOMETRY PostGIS geometry (polygon/multipolygon)

Indexes

  • Primary key on id
  • GIST spatial index on geom (for fast point-in-polygon queries)
  • B-tree index on placetype
  • B-tree index on parent_id
